What You Need to Know About Family Law

Family law encompasses a range of legal issues that influence familial relationships, such as marriage, divorce, child custody, and adoption. This legal discipline is vital for tackling the difficulties that arise during significant life changes. Individuals navigating divorce often encounter monetary and emotional challenges, requiring legal advice to guarantee equitable property division and spousal support.

Child custody situations require careful consideration, as the best interests of the child are vital. Legal experts help in creating custody arrangements and visitation rights, promoting healthy parenting dynamics. Adoption processes, whether domestic or international, involve specific legal requirements that protect the child's well-being and legal status.

Furthermore, family law also manages concerns like domestic violence and paternity disputes, underscoring the necessity for protective measures. Overall, understanding family law is paramount for persons seeking relief and equilibrium within their familial relationships, highlighting the criticality of professional legal guidance in these matters.

Understanding Individual Damage Cases for Fair Compensation

Personal injury claims are an important route for persons seeking compensation for harm experienced due to the fault of others. The process begins with amassing proof, including health documents and crash reports, to prove the degree of the injuries and the responsible party's liability. Legal representation is critical, as legal professionals can work through the difficulties of the legal framework, work out deals with insurance companies, and advocate for their clients' protections.

Claimants should also be informed of the statute of limitations, which restricts the window within which to file a lawsuit. Having a comprehensive understanding of damages, including medical expenses, lost wages, and mental and physical anguish, is important in pursuing equitable compensation. Ultimately, strong communication with legal counsel can greatly influence the outcome, making sure that injured individuals receive the justice and financial support owed to them.

Understanding the Arbitration Method Overview

Arbitration acts as an organized framework for settling disagreements beyond conventional courtroom learn now proceedings. This approach requires the submission of a disagreement to multiple neutral arbiters who issue a binding decision. Generally, arbitration is chosen for its efficiency, privacy, and adaptability versus litigation. Parties engaged often choose an arbitrator with specialized knowledge relevant to their disagreement, ensuring a well-informed evaluation. The approach generally commences with a proceeding, where both sides present their proof and claims. Following deliberation, the arbitrator renders an decision, which is binding in court. As an alternate conflict settlement technique, arbitration can markedly reduce the time and costs linked to conventional legal proceedings, making it an appealing choice for many individuals and businesses.

What Constitutes the Average Duration for Handling a Judicial Case?

A standard timeline for addressing a legal case differs considerably, often taking several months to years. Variables that influence how long it takes include the difficulty of the case, jurisdiction, and whether the parties are able to negotiate or settle.

How Does Your Law Firm Determine Its Service Charges?

Compensation at the law firm is determined by the kind of case, often comprising hourly rates, flat fees, or contingency arrangements. Clients are provided a detailed breakdown before engagement, assuring visibility and knowledge of costs involved.

Is It feasible to Switch legal representatives During My Case?

Yes, a client can switch lawyers during a case. However, it's important to ponder the likely effects, including postponements and additional costs, as well as confirming a fluid exchange of information and legal counsel.

What Ought to I Carry to My Opening Consultation?

For your initial consultation, individuals should bring relevant documents, like agreements, written communications, and case details, paired with a compilation of inquiries and any personal identification. This preparation can enhance the overall experience considerably.
